
MONA's North Beach Noir(2024)
San Francisco. A lesbian detective lands in town to start a new life passing as a man only to be drawn into a world of corruption, post war paranoia and grave personal danger.

0.0La purge LGBT : La sombre histoire(fr)
The Purge traces a dark and little-known moment in Canadian history: the systemic discrimination faced by members of the LGBT community within the Armed Forces and the federal public service. From 1950 to 1996, it was yesterday, no effort was spared to flush out these men and women deemed "immoral" and representing a "danger to national security": intensive and coercive interrogations, humiliating tests, polygraphs, forced confessions and denunciations.
